Pasture Clearing in Houston, TX
Pasture clearing services involve removing unwanted vegetation, brush, and overgrowth from open land to create a clean, manageable space. This process is often used for preparing land for agricultural use, livestock grazing, fencing, or property development. Projects can range from clearing small sections of land to large fields, and may include removing invasive plants or dead brush to improve land health and accessibility.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of clearing needed, the types of vegetation involved, and any potential impact on the land’s usability before requesting services.
Homeowners and landowners usually seek pasture clearing to enhance their property's appearance, increase safety, or prepare for future projects. It’s helpful to consider the current state of the land, including the density of overgrowth and the presence of trees or shrubs, to determine the level of clearing required. Clarifying these details can ensure the project meets expectations and supports ongoing land management or development plans effectively.

Common Pasture Clearing Jobs
Pasture Clearing Services - removal of overgrown grass, weeds, and brush to improve pasture health.
Brush Removal - clearing dense brush to create open and accessible land.
Tree and Shrub Clearing - removing unwanted trees and shrubs to maintain property aesthetics.
Underbrush Clearing - removing low-lying vegetation for fire prevention and land management.
Fence Line Clearing - clearing along fence lines to prevent damage and improve boundary visibility.
Land Preparation - clearing land for new construction, grazing, or landscaping projects.
Pasture Clearing Questions
What is pasture clearing? Pasture clearing involves removing trees, brush, and debris to prepare land for grazing, farming, or development purposes.
When is pasture clearing needed? It is typically requested when land is being prepared for new use, to improve accessibility, or to control overgrowth that hinders property use.
What types of projects require pasture clearing? Projects include expanding grazing areas, creating building sites, or restoring overgrown land to improve usability.
What should property owners know about pasture clearing? Proper clearing helps improve land accessibility and safety, and involves removing unwanted vegetation while maintaining the health of the remaining land.
